NOTE: the format of the power variables in EEPROM and FLASH memory is the following:
Power variable format
XXXXXXXX XXXXYYYY
XXXXXXXXXXXX -à MANTISSA YYYY -à EXPONENT
The mantissa is lower than 2000 and the exponent lower than 16.
The YYYY value corresponds to the value on the "INF" table, with which it is possible to find the
engineering unit to be associated to the XXXXXXXXXXXX mantissa.
Example:
Power = 0965h
096h = 150
5h è 111.1
Power = 15.0 W
